What I love about the Galaxy S Ultra models is that they are exceptionally easy to recommend. Yes, they aren’t budget-friendly, but the only way you can go wrong with one of those is if you’re an Apple user, as they won’t play as nice with your iPad, MacBook, and Apple Watch—especially the Apple Watch—as an iPhone 17 Pro Max would.

Boasting the insanely powerful Snapdragon 8 Elite Gen 5 chipset, the Galaxy S26 Ultra can tackle absolutely anything. Meanwhile, its stunning 6.9-inch AMOLED display with a 3120 x 1440 resolution will let you enjoy videos in breathtaking quality. Not to mention the fancy Privacy Display features, which dims your screen so no one can see personal stuff like your bank account balance when you’re in public places.
